This paper presents the efficiency evaluation of the DC to DC Dual Active Bridge converter. Both single phase as well as three phase converters topologies have been considered in this study. Based on Dual Active Bridge DAB theoretical equations and the loss model of power semiconductor devices, full analysis of system efficiency considering various control parameters such as duty cycles, output power, and phase shifts. Simulation results are presented to validate the performance of three-phase DAB model for high power transfer considering loss model of the power converter and efficiency computation.
